Join us! **Job Description:** This job is responsible for the design, delivery, financial management, and administration of health, welfare, work/life, pharmacy and retirement programs. Key responsibilities include independently managing and evaluating program cost, effectiveness, and usage, and recommending improvements. Job expectations include applying expert judgment, leading strategic initiatives, and influencing benefit outcomes across the organization. **Position Overview:** The Sr. Benefits Consultant will join the Global Benefits team that recently was awarded 2025 Best employers - excellence in Health & Well-being by the Business Group on Health. This individual will report to the Head of Benefits and be responsible for executing on the Pharmacy Benefits Strategy and driving all aspects of the design of benefit programs that support the health and wellness of employees and their family members, in the U.S. which may include but not limited to national medical plans for active employees and retirees. The Sr. Benefits Consultant must have the ability to independently analyze data, market trends and business needs to evaluate cost effectiveness and implementation of existing programs to design recommended improvements and develop business cases of new programs. The role requires subject matter expertise in the design, implementation, and management of pharmacy benefits programs at large employers. Experience managing multiple work products simultaneously, strong communication skills, and ability to identify and work with multiple key stakeholders is critical. + Benefits Design point of contact for designing, managing and implementing pharmacy benefits + Manage and oversee all third parties and strategies to ensure program design and business objectives are being met. + Responsible for assessing ongoing regulatory changes and how they impact pharmacy benefit offerings. + Partner with multiple suppliers and internal partners (Benefits Service Delivery, Life Event Services, Legal, Communications, Finance, Sourcing, HR Reporting teams, HR leaders, etc.) to ensure pharmacy programs are delivered flawlessly to our teammates. **Responsibilities:** + Partner with multiple third-party service providers, platform administrator, Health & Insurance carriers as well as internal partners (Benefits Service Delivery, Life Event Services, Legal, Communications, Finance, Sourcing, HR Reporting teams, HR leaders, etc.) to ensure processes and services are delivered flawlessly to our teammates. + Evaluate market trends and emerging products and approaches to drive pharmacy benefits. + Ability to understand, translate and apply data analysis and market trends in the development of business cases to solve existing or emerging opportunities. + Develop business cases to present to key stakeholders. + Partner across multiple teams to ensure impacts, compliance requirements, business needs, and employee experience are identified in all program design recommendations. + Ensure required regulations, and compliance activities being executed. + Participation with vendor audits, claims reviews, annual meetings, development of business requirement documents and employee engagement approaches. + Ability to understand, translate and apply changing legal and regulatory environment impacting programs. + Drive change initiatives and implementations **Required Qualifications:** + Minimum 7-10 years' of Health Care Benefits and related Pharmacy experience either through Consulting, Brokerage, Insurance companies or employer.
